Performs skilled work processing and entering 9-1-1 calls for emergency and non-emergency assistance. Operates telephone, radio, computer-aided dispatch terminals and related communications equipment in answering requests and dispatching law enforcement, fire, emergency medical services, rescue and other public safety agencies in Randolph County. Performs related duties as requiredHigh school diploma or GED and less than one year experience working as a telecommunicator, in emergency services, stressful situations, or equivalent combination of education and experience. An individual that has no previous Emergency Dispatch experience or who has previous Emergency Dispatch experience but is not currently certified in Emergency Medical Dispatch and Division of Criminal Information will be placed at the work against pay rate until training is complete and all required certifications are obtained.
Works on assigned 12 hr. shifts. Available to work days, nights, short notices, weekends, holidays, and during inclement weather. Must be at least 18 years of age. Must become Certified within one year of employment – DCI, and Emergency Medical Dispatch (EMD) and in CPR/First-aid. Pre-employment skills testing administered: listening & memory recall skills test, typing skills test & map reading skills test. Must have excellent typing skills. Must have clean Criminal Background Check
